美文网首页
Closeable实现工具类

Closeable实现工具类

作者: Alien28 | 来源:发表于2019-01-25 16:38 被阅读0次

Closeable是可以关闭的数据的源或目标。调用close方法来释放对象所持有的资源(例如打开的文件)

object CloseUtils {
    /**
     *  关闭流操作
     */
    fun closeUtils(closeable: Closeable?){
        if (closeable != null) {
            try {
                /*
                 * 关闭此流并释放与之关联的任何系统资源。如果流已经关闭,则调用此方法无效。
                 */
                closeable.close()
            }catch (e:IOException){
                e.printStackTrace()
            }
        }
    }
}

相关文章

网友评论

      本文标题:Closeable实现工具类

      本文链接:https://www.haomeiwen.com/subject/zzfvjqtx.html